$100K in Tempe = $94,175 in Missoula
Your $100K salary in Tempe (COL 103) has the same purchasing power as $94,175 in Missoula (COL 97). Missoula is cheaper โ your money goes 6% further there.

What is $100K in Tempe equivalent to in Missoula?
$100K in Tempe (COL index 103) has the same purchasing power as $94,175 in Missoula (COL index 97). That's 6% less than your current salary.
If I move from Tempe to Missoula keeping my $100K salary, will I be better off?
Yes. If you keep earning $100K after moving to Missoula, you'd have $14 more per month after core expenses โ because Missoula is cheaper than Tempe.
How is the salary equivalent calculated?
The equivalent salary is calculated by multiplying your current salary by the ratio of the two cities' overall cost of living indices: $100K ร (97 รท 103) = $94,175. This adjusts for differences in housing, food, transport, and general cost of living.
